copyright Expungement: Your Questions Answered

Navigating the system of copyright removal can feel complicated , but understanding your rights is vital . Many individuals have concerns about whether they are eligible for having a prior conviction hidden from their record. Typically , expungement, or record clearing, doesn't completely eliminate the record, but rather makes it unavailable to the public and prevents its disclosure. Qualification often depends on factors like the type of offense, the duration of time since the conviction, and whether you've successfully completed any required sentences or probation .

  • Can I expunge all convictions? Not always – Certain offenses , like serious crimes or sex offenses, are often not allowed for expungement.
